/*	Begin Mini-Calendar Classes
*/
.miniCalTable {
border-collapse: collapse;
empty-cells: show;
width: 160px;
text-align: center;
align: ;
}
.miniCalTitle {
font-family: Verdana, sans-serif;
font-size: 12px;
border: 1px solid #999999;
background-color: #EEEEEE;
}
.miniCalJump{
font-family: Verdana, sans-serif;
font-size: 12px;
border: 0px solid #999999;
background-color: #EEEEEE;
color: #000000;
}
.miniCalNav {
font-family: Verdana, sans-serif;
font-size: 12px;
font-weight: bold;
border: 1px solid #999999;
background-color: #EEEEEE;
color: #000000;
cursor: pointer;
}
.miniCalDOW {
font-family: Verdana, sans-serif;
font-size: 12px;
text-align: center;
border: 1px solid #999999;
background-color: #CCCCCC;
width: 20px;
} 
.miniCal {
font-family: Verdana, sans-serif;
font-size: 12px;
text-align: center;
background: #666666;
border: 1px solid #000000;
width: 20px;
cursor: pointer;
}
.miniCalToday {
font-family: Verdana, sans-serif;
font-size: 12px;
font-weight: bold;
text-align: center;
background: #EC38A2;
border: 1px solid #999999;
width: 20px;
cursor: pointer;
}
.miniCalToday:hover {
font-family: Verdana, sans-serif;
font-size: 12px;
font-weight: bold;
text-align: center;
background: #333333;
border: 1px solid #999999;
width: 20px;
cursor: pointer;
}
.miniCalEvents {
font-family: Verdana, sans-serif;
font-size: 11px;
text-align: center;
border: 1px solid #999999;
background: #F8F8F8;
width: 20px;
cursor: pointer;
text-align: center;
}
.miniCalEvents:hover {
font-family: Verdana, sans-serif;
font-size: 11px;
text-align: center;
border: 1px solid #999999;
background: #999999;
width: 20px;
cursor: pointer;
}
.miniCalFiller {
border: 1px solid #999999;
background: #FFFFFF;
cursor: pointer;
}
/*	End Mini-Calendar Classes
*/
/*	Begin IE Hacks
*/
input.noBorderIE{
font-family: Verdana, sans-serif;
font-size: 10px;
border: 0px;
}
/*	End IE Hacks
*/
